About Ft Lauderdale Health & Rehabilitation CenterFt Lauderdale Health & Rehabilitation Center is located at 2000 East Commercial Blvd, Fort Lauderdale, FL, reachable at (954) 771-2300. This For profit – Limited Liability company facility operates 169.0 certified beds and serves an average of 156 residents per day. Medicare and Medicaid services have been provided since 1976-10-27. The facility currently holds a above average (4-star) overall rating from the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S).

Staffing InsightFt Lauderdale Health & Rehabilitation Center currently provides 3 hours 50 minutes of total nurse staffing per resident per day, including 48 minutes of Registered Nurse (RN) coverage. The CMS Staffing Rating of 4 out of 5 reflects strong nurse coverage. Total nursing staff turnover is 33.3%, near the national average.

Compliance SummaryFt Lauderdale Health & Rehabilitation Center has received zero fines across all five years of available data (2022–2026), reflecting a strong regulatory compliance record. One substantiated complaint was recorded across the 5-year period.
Nationally, Ft Lauderdale Health & Rehabilitation Center ranks 1726th out of 14,703 facilities (composite score: 84.9/100), placing it in the top 25% nationwide. Within FL, it ranks 109th out of 694 nursing homes. In Fort Lauderdale, it ranks 1st out of 5 facilities. Among facilities sharing its ZIP code, it ranks 1st of 2. For 2026 staffing: total nurse hours rank #6,082 nationally and RN hours rank #3,595 nationally (#204 in FL).

Ft Lauderdale Health & Rehabilitation Center is certified as a Medicare and Medicaid facility and has been approved to provide these services since 1976-10-27. Medicare covers short-term skilled nursing care (typically up to 100 days after a qualifying hospital stay). Medicaid covers long-term care for residents who meet financial eligibility requirements. Contact the facility at (954) 771-2300 or your local Medicaid office to verify current eligibility.

Each resident at Ft Lauderdale Health & Rehabilitation Center receives a reported average of 3 hours 50 minutes of total nurse staffing per day. This breaks down as: Registered Nurse (RN) coverage — 48 minutes;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) — 40 minutes; Nurse Aide — 2 hours 21 minutes. On weekends, total nurse staffing is 3 hours 33 minutes per resident per day. The CMS Staffing Rating for this facility is 4 out of 5. The national average for total nursing hours is approximately 3.5 hrs/day. Total nursing staff turnover is 33.3%. Families are encouraged to ask about current staffing schedules during their facility visit.
Ft Lauderdale Health & Rehabilitation Center has received zero fines across all five years of available data (2022–2026), reflecting a strong regulatory compliance record. One substantiated complaint was recorded across the 5-year period. In the most recent CMS reporting period, the facility received 0 fine(s) totaling $0, and 0 Medicare payment denial(s). Total penalties: 0. The Total Weighted Health Survey Score is 37.0 (lower scores are better). Full inspection history and complaint details are available at medicare.gov/care-compare.
